Web16 de mar. de 2024 · Self-help books — which aim to help individuals independently improve some or all aspects of their lives — have a long history. In the 19th century, such literature focused on strengthening one’s character. Booksellers in Sheffield are leading efforts to make sure people can cope … orange reusable grocery bagsWeb19 de dez. de 2024 · Textbooks are especially helpful for beginning teachers. The material to be covered and the design of each lesson are carefully spelled out in detail. Textbooks provide organized units of work.
